Evidence 'far from conclusive'
Taking a Vitamin D supplement every day will do no harm, although claims it might help prevent severe Covid infection are still being reviewed.
Dr John Snelling from Peel Medical Centre says there is growing evidence the vitamin may have some bearing on the immune system, but the evidence is far from conclusive.
Known widely as the 'sunshine vitamin', it's created in the body through the absorption of sunlight.
